Summary

In reaction to environmental and regulatory restrictions, the German metal cleaning market has changed dramatically over the last few decades, moving away from solvent-heavy procedures toward more ecologically friendly, water-based, and low-VOC substitutes. Because Germany leads the world in manufacturing, particularly in the automobile, aerospace, and precision engineering industries, its metal cleaning techniques establish industry standards for quality and regulatory adherence. In Germany, metal cleaning chemicals play a key role in eliminating oils, greases, and particles from metal parts, guaranteeing the best possible performance, surface preparation, and longevity in final product applications. These compounds are crucial for preserving the accuracy and dependability required by heavy industries, where contamination might jeopardize safety and performance. Germany's history of Metal Maintenance, Machining, and Manufacturing demonstrates a long-standing commitment to engineering perfection. German manufacturers have pioneered innovations in areas like automated ultrasonic cleaning systems and cutting-edge water solutions that meet stringent accuracy requirements as well as environmental standards. Technically, includes procedures that prepare and preserve metal surfaces through machining and treatment in order to sustain the operational integrity of complicated equipment and systems. Particularly in industries where micro-level cleanliness is not negotiable, such as aerospace, automotive, and medical devices, this integration is essential. The market does, however, have a number of obstacles to overcome. The tightening of Volatile Organic Compound (VOC) laws, which restricts the use of conventional solvent-based cleansers, is one significant concern. These restrictions force manufacturers to modify or replace items that have been in use for a long time, raising research & development and operational expenses. Furthermore, adherence to EU environmental norms necessitates retraining employees and investing in innovative technologies.

According to the research report, "Germany Metal Cleaning Chemicals Market Overview, 2030," published by Bonafide Research, the Germany Metal Cleaning Chemicals market is anticipated to grow at more than 5.67% CAGR from 2025 to 2030. The stringent industrial hygiene regulations in Germany, the rising need for precision engineering, and the widespread use of automation throughout manufacturing lines are the factors behind this expansion. Automation technologies help to improve the efficiency and consistency of cleaning procedures, which supports Germany's emphasis on productivity and high-quality production. At the same time, the nation's aggressive environmental policy has promoted the use of bio-based and ecologically friendly metal cleaners, resulting in significant improvements in low-emission and solvent-free formulations. These advancements demonstrate the market's dedication to sustainability without sacrificing performance. Henkel AG & Co. KGaA, D?rken MKS-Systeme, SurTec, and Zeller+Gmelin are among the key companies in the German market. These businesses set themselves apart via their exclusive technologies, tailored solutions for various metal substrates, and dedication to research and development. For example, Henkel is well-known for its environmentally friendly surface treatment options, whereas SurTec specializes in providing integrated cleaning and coating systems that are customized to meet the demands of the automobile and aerospace industries. Compliance with REACH (Registration, Evaluation, Authorization, and Restriction of Chemicals) is essential to the innovation ecosystem of this market. REACH requires producers to reassess their formulations, substitute dangerous compounds, and increase transparency throughout the supply chain, in addition to controlling the safe use of chemicals in the EU. This regulatory structure promotes innovation since businesses invest in higher-performing, safer alternatives that satisfy both legal and consumer requirements. Furthermore, REACH compliance fosters consumer confidence by guaranteeing product safety, traceability, and environmental responsibility.

Aqueous and solvent-based cleaners are the two main categories that make up the German metal cleaning industry. Due in part to growing legislative restrictions and public concern for the environment, aqueous cleaners has gained considerable popularity in recent years. The majority of these water-based solutions include detergents, surfactants, and corrosion inhibitors that efficiently eliminate oils, particles, and residues from metal surfaces without releasing hazardous VOCs. They are particularly well-liked in industries where precision and sustainability go hand in hand, such as the medical device, automotive, and aerospace industries. Aqueous cleaning systems are preferred due to their compatibility with automation and simple wastewater treatment, which aligns well with Germany's dedication to environmentally friendly production. Solvent-based cleansers, on the other hand, which were formerly the most popular, are seeing a drop in use as a result of stringent VOC and REACH standards. These cleaners are often more powerful and effective at dissolving difficult pollutants like grease, wax, and tar, which makes them perfect for particular high-performance uses. However, due to concerns about flammability, toxicity, and environmental impact, there has been a gradual movement away from conventional solvents and toward safer alternatives, such as bio-based and low-VOC solvent systems. Solvent cleaners continue to hold a place in industries that demand quick drying and residue-free finishes, particularly in aerospace and high-precision electronics, despite regulatory hurdles. In Germany, the selection of the cleaner type is increasingly determined by a balance between regulatory compliance and performance requirements. Modernized solvent options continue to be used in niche, critical applications, whereas aqueous cleaners are now the preferred solution for automated systems and general-purpose cleaning. German producers have been driven to constantly innovate in this dual-market system, creating hybrid and sophisticated formulas that combine the effectiveness of solvents with the environmental benefits of aqueous systems.

The German metal cleaning industry is highly regulated by ingredient kind, and each ingredient has a critical role in ensuring regulatory compliance, cleaning efficiency, and safety. Chelating agents are necessary to bind metal ions and stop the re-deposition of pollutants during the cleaning process. In precision sectors such as aerospace and electronics, where even trace residues can impair performance, and in harsh water conditions, they are particularly crucial. Surfactants, however, are the main cleaning agents since they emulsify oils, lower surface tension, and keep dirt particles in suspension. In order to comply with environmental regulations and guarantee user safety, German formulations are using more and more biodegradable and nonionic surfactants. Solvents are still a crucial component, especially in recipes where quick evaporation and excellent degreasing capability are necessary. However, the shift towards bio-based and low-toxicity solvents is largely due to stringent REACH and VOC rules. In accordance with Germany's green industry goals, these newer solvents seek to minimize health and environmental hazards while retaining a high level of cleaning efficiency. To increase the solubility of hydrophobic pollutants, which improves the stability of the formulation and the effectiveness of cleaning, solubilizers are frequently used in conjunction with solvents and surfactants. Another essential component is pH regulators, which keep the cleaning solution's chemical balance in check for the best possible results and material compatibility. For example, alkaline cleaners are good for removing oils and grease, whereas slightly acidic solutions are used to remove scale and rust without harming delicate metal surfaces. Additional additives in the others group include corrosion inhibitors, antifoaming agents, and biocides. These chemicals improve safety, prolong shelf life, and maintain the treated metals' protection after cleaning. The components of German metal cleaners represent a high degree of balance between effectiveness, regulatory compliance, and environmental responsibility.

As the most used industrial metal in Germany, notably in the automotive, machinery, and construction sectors, steel needs powerful detergents that can remove heavy oils, mill scale, and rust without affecting the surface's integrity. Steel is frequently cleaned with alkaline aqueous cleansers containing corrosion inhibitors, which guarantee cleanliness and defense against potential corrosion during later operations like welding or coating because of its light weight and corrosion resistance, aluminum is extensively used in the aerospace, automotive, and electronics industries, but it needs more careful handling. When exposed to extremely acidic or alkaline formulations, aluminum is reactive and prone to surface damage. Therefore, in Germany, aluminum metal cleaners are specifically made with neutral to slightly alkaline pH values, along with chelating agents and non-aggressive surfactants to avoid pitting or discoloration. These unique cleansers guarantee that aluminum surfaces retain their appearance and structural qualities both during and after the cleaning procedure. Copper and its alloys, such as brass and bronze, are widely used in electrical, plumbing, and ornamental applications. To clean copper, oxides and tarnish must be removed without compromising the metal's conductive or aesthetic qualities. To prevent post-cleaning oxidation, corrosion inhibitors are frequently used in conjunction with formulations that are either acidic or moderately acidic and contain the necessary chelating chemicals. Titanium, magnesium, zinc, and other specialized metals frequently utilized in medical, aerospace, or precision components are included in the others category. These metals need highly specialized formulas that strike a balance between cleaning power, surface compatibility, and environmental safety. German manufacturers are experts at creating such application-specific cleaners that adhere to EU environmental and REACH regulations while meeting the stringent requirements of various metal types.
